Character of the water

Abborrtjärnen lies in central Sweden — a acidified forest lake. Acidification has thinned life down to the hardiest few.

The surroundings

The lake lies remote, ringed by forest and bog far from any road. Few find their way here — the water is untouched and the stock undisturbed.

Moderately deep (6 m) — shallow bays, the odd reef and a deeper channel through the middle.

Permits & rules

Fishing permit required — Abborrtjärnen FVOF. Day permit ~100 kr · annual permit ~500 kr.

  • Pike: keep at most one over 75 cm per day.
  • Handheld tackle only. Respect the protected zones at the inlets and outlets.
